"Autocorrelation time" most likely means the lag (in days, in your case) where the autocorrelation sequence of your data it at a maximum. See this documentation for additional info: https://www.mathworks.com/help/signal/ug/find-periodicity-using-autocorrelation.html.
The locations of the maxima of the autocorrelation sequence indicate the periodicities in a signal. In this context, the autocorrelation time is the same as the period (in days) of the most prominent periodic component in a signal.
